引言: 华为与比特币的结合 随着区块链技术的快速发展,比特币已不再是一个陌生的名词。越来越多的人开始关注虚...
在当今数字货币日益普及的背景下,以太坊作为一种重要的区块链平台,其钱包的生产原理成为了许多用户关注的焦点。以太坊钱包不仅仅是储存ETH(以太币)和其他基于ERC-20标准的代币的工具,更是用户与以太坊网络进行交互的重要桥梁。本文将深入探讨以太坊钱包的生产原理,帮助读者更好地理解这一关键概念。
以太坊钱包是一个软件程序,它允许用户与以太坊区块链互动。它提供了发送、接收以太币和代币的功能。以太坊钱包分为多种类型,包括热钱包和冷钱包。热钱包通常连接互联网,便于快速交易,但存在一定的安全风险;而冷钱包则是离线生成和存储密钥,更加安全但使用不够便捷。
以太坊钱包的核心是用户的私钥和公钥。用户通过钱包生成一对密钥,公钥是公开的,地址是基于公钥生成的,以太币和代币的接收地址即为此。而私钥则是保密的,用户需要妥善保管,任何知道私钥的人都能控制钱包中的资产。
每当用户执行一笔交易时,钱包会使用私钥对交易进行签名,这样能够确保交易是由拥有私钥的用户所发起的,保证了交易的安全性。交易信息被发送到以太坊网络,经过矿工的验证并被打包入区块后,该交易才会被确认。
生成以太坊钱包的过程相对简单,通常包括以下几个步骤:
选择钱包类型:用户需要选择合适的钱包类型,如软件钱包、硬件钱包、浏览器插件钱包等。
生成密钥对:钱包软件会生成一对密钥,私钥和公钥。这通常是通过随机数生成算法实现的,确保密钥的安全性和唯一性。
生成以太坊地址:通过对公钥进行哈希处理,生成用户的以太坊地址,这个地址可以和他人分享,用于接收ETH和代币。
备份钱包:建议用户备份私钥和助记词,以防丢失。
安全性是以太坊钱包的重要问题。由于作为数字资产的以太币和代币不能被恢复,丢失私钥后将不可逆。因此,保障钱包的安全性至关重要。以下是一些常见的安全措施:
使用冷钱包:对于长期持有资产的用户,可以选择冷钱包存储资产,以降低被黑客攻击的风险。
启用两步验证:如果钱包支持,可以启用两步验证,以增加安全层。
定期更新软件:保持钱包软件为最新版本,及时修补安全漏洞。
小心钓鱼网站:确保钱包官网地址的准确性,避免被假冒网站欺诈。
除了基本的资产管理外,一些以太坊钱包还提供如下额外功能:
与DApp的连接:某些钱包支持直接与去中心化应用(DApp)交互,如去中心化交易所(DEX)和借贷平台。
多签名功能:为了增加安全性,用户可以选择多方签名钱包,只有在多方达成一致时才能完成交易。
资产种类管理:一些钱包支持管理多种数字货币和代币,以便用户更方便的进行资产管理。
在理解以太坊钱包的生产原理时,用户可能会提出以下
私钥是以太坊钱包的灵魂,只有拥有私钥的人才能完全控制与其绑定的以太坊地址及其资产。每个交易都需要用私钥进行签名以证明出资者的身份,确保交易的合法性。如果私钥泄露,恶意用户可以完全控制钱包中的资产。
钱包地址是从公钥中导出的,过程涉及多个加密算法。通常使用的是Keccak-256哈希算法。生成钱包地址时,公钥会先经过SHA-256,然后经过RIPEMD-160,最后把结果以十六进制表示,生成一个40位长度的地址。该地址是用户所需分享的标识符,用于接收以太币或代币。
以太坊钱包有不同的类型,主要包括热钱包和冷钱包。热钱包如手机钱包、桌面钱包和在线钱包,通常便于操作但存在一定风险。而冷钱包如硬件钱包和纸钱包则相对安全,更适合长期存储资产。用户需根据自己的需求与风险承受能力选择适合的钱包类型。
备份与恢复是确保资产安全的重要一环。用户应该定期备份自己的私钥和助记词。这些信息能够帮助用户在丢失钱包或设备损坏时,恢复对其以太坊地址的访问和管理。备份文件应存放在安全的地方,防止被黑客或第三方获取。
选择安全的钱包需考虑多个因素,例如钱包的历史信誉、是否支持两步验证、是否开源等。用户应当选择具有良好用户评价和社区支持的钱包,避免使用未经验证的或评分较低的钱包。同时,可以通过查看安全漏洞历史来判断其安全性。此外,用户应保持定期更新,以抵御新出现的安全威胁。
总之,以太坊钱包的生产原理及其安全性是数字货币使用者必须掌握的重要知识。通过深入了解钱包的功能与特点,用户可以有效管理自己的加密资产,并在不断变化的数字货币市场中保护自己的投资。